Artist bio: Nguyen Robert 1958.
Born in 1958 in Bên Tre, an authentic village nestled in the heart of the Mekong Delta, Nguyen Robert is a Franco-Vietnamese artist whose work is distinguished by a singular fusion of Asian traditions and Western artistic influences. From a young age, he is fascinated by the rural architecture of his environment, the lines of traditional houses, the volumes of floating markets, the shadows cast by water palms — all elements that become the basis of his visual language.
Having always lived in his native region, Nguyen Robert over the decades develops a deeply contemporary, modern, and decidedly architectural style. His paintings explore structures, lines, urban rhythms, and geometric abstraction while maintaining a poetic sensitivity inherent to Vietnamese culture.
His dual Franco-Vietnamese heritage enriches his approach: he borrows from the West the rigor of modern compositions and the audacity of contrasts, while his Vietnamese soul infuses softness, spirituality, and fluidity into his works. The result is a pictorial universe where modernity meets timelessness, where geometry dialogizes with light, creating paintings of great visual power.
Known for his ability to transform everyday life into abstract landscapes, Nguyen Robert is today regarded as one of the singular voices of the Mekong Delta’s contemporary painting. He continues his work in his studio in Bên Tre, surrounded by the landscapes that forged his identity, and continues to exhibit in several galleries in Asia and Europe, captivating collectors and art lovers seeking deeply modern, structured, and vibrant works.
